Duke's Cycle Victim of Massive Fire



If you haven't already heard the news, there was a massive fire overnight in the Queen & Bathurst area, and one of the businesses lost was Duke's Cycle, which had been there for 95 years:

More than 150 Toronto firefighters worked to tame the fire, which broke out around 5:30 a.m. in National Sound, a ground-level stereo store at 615 Queen Street West, just east of Bathurst Street.

By about 7:30 a.m., the fire had destroyed Duke's Cycle at 625 Queen Street West, five doors down from where the blaze began. The bicycle store — a destination for cyclists for 95 years — had collapsed.

"There is no building left anymore. It's gone," owner Gary Duke told CBC News. "My father was born upstairs, my brother lived upstairs. It hurts." [cbc.ca]

Very sad news. The good news is no one has been hurt.
